Matt,you learn in leaps and bounds when you have something as un refined as I did then..You know ,the bmw 2002 tii was available then to a few guys and they were crap..no drivability at all...I ran all of 7.2:1 cr,no intercooler,blow thru Dellortos(cause the factory turbo used them..and Lotus..)My motor was ,oh so schweeettt.....I put serious effort in to building it..
I ,very early on learned to disconnect the acc. pumps alltogether as it solved a big hiccup on accellration...I could,and this is almost unheard of,put my foot flat from pull off and this motor picked up and went without a moan...very strong off boost(about 20deg .timing..and then boost started building fast at 2700rpm...
Today I know the turbo was way too small,as the turbine housing and the full manifold was as red as the shuttles flame on take off...aah well,we learn...
On Dawies dyno she made 210 wheel hp.... 8)
